Description

A4 PCB Paper is a toner transfer paper sized to standard A4 (210mm x 297mm), used for the toner-transfer method of making DIY printed circuit boards. It’s designed to work exclusively with laser printers or photocopiers, since the process relies on melting toner rather than ink.

The paper carries a high-gloss, heat-resistant release layer on its surface. A circuit layout is printed onto this layer using a laser printer, then transferred to a copper-clad board by applying heat — typically via a clothes iron or laminator — which releases the toner from the paper and bonds it to the copper.

Once transferred, the toner acts as a resist during etching, protecting the underlying copper traces while the rest of the copper is dissolved away, leaving the finished circuit pattern.
